Product Name: Collet, .38 (3/8″ High-Pressure Coning Tool Component) – Part No. 05108964
Description:
This component is a precision collet specifically designed for use with 3/8 inch (.38) high-pressure hand coning tool assemblies in waterjet cutting systems . According to the official parts diagram for High Pressure Coning Tools (Table 12-36), this collet is a standard component for the .38 (3/8 inch) size.
The collet functions as a critical clamping and alignment component within the hand coning tool assembly (P/N 05108857). Its primary purpose is to securely hold and center the 3/8 inch high-pressure stainless steel tubing during the cone machining (coning) process. The collet ensures perfect concentricity between the tube and the cutting blade, which is essential for producing an accurate, concentric 60-degree cone seat on the tube end. This precision cone surface is necessary for creating a leak-free, metal-to-metal seal when the tube is assembled with a standard high-pressure gland nut and coned insert.

Maintenance:
Usage Guidelines:
Use as a Matched Set: For best results, always use the collet as part of the complete, matched hand coning tool assembly (P/N 05108857)
Proper Tube Preparation: Cut tubing to the proper length and deburr the ends before inserting into the collet
Proper Seating: Ensure the tubing is fully inserted through the collet until it contacts the stop or is correctly positioned, then securely tighten the collet nut
Use Cutting Oil (Critical): Always apply cutting oil to the tube end and blade during the coning process. This lubricates the cutting action, prevents galling of the stainless steel, and extends the life of both the collet and cutting blade
Proper Extension Length: For 3/8″ tubing, the recommended extension length beyond the collet is as specified in the equipment service manual
Inspection & Care:
Inspect for Wear: Regularly inspect the collet gripping surfaces for signs of wear, galling, or deformation. A worn collet will not hold the tubing securely, resulting in off-center cones and potential high-pressure leaks
Clean After Use: After each use, thoroughly clean the collet of metal shavings, cutting oil, and debris to prevent rust and maintain precision. Use compressed air or a small brush to remove chips from the gripping surfaces
Check for Damage: Inspect the collet for cracks or damage before each use; a damaged collet must be replaced
Lubrication: Periodically lubricate the collet nut threads with light machine oil to ensure smooth operation
Storage: Store the complete tool set in a clean, dry, protective case to prevent damage to precision components
Collet Release: If the collet sticks after the collet nut has been released, tap the side firmly with a wrench to release it
Full Depressurization (Critical): This tool is for preparing new or replacement tubing offline. Never use it on a pressurized system. Always follow lockout/tagout procedures and ensure the waterjet system is fully depressurized before any maintenance
